•Hair loss affects over 50 million men and 25 million women.
•The majority of hair loss is genetic and can be inherited from either the maternal or paternal side of the family.
•It is normal to lose 50-100 hair per day.
•Hair loss can be caused by a variety of reasons such as genetics, stress, poor nutrition, and illness.

Folligraft is a non-surgical procedure that is only performed by specially licensed and trained Folligraft technicians.
The Folligraft membrane resembles a layer of skin: it is porous, so it breathes like skin; it is transparent, so it takes on the color of skin.
Before the graft application occurs, the skin of the scalp is exfoliated of dead skin cells, expediting a naturally-occurring process.
The grafting procedure itself is non-invasive--it is accomplished through a specially formulated adherent, of medical grade and FDA approved for contact with skin.
The Folligraft membrane then bonds with your surface skin cells.
The hair that is used in the membrane is matched to your growing hair for color, texture and curl.
The Folligraft Hair Replication technique allows for the insertion of hair into the membrane that is directionally and geometrically matched to the growing hair.

FDA Clears The Lexington Laser Comb For The Promotion Of Hair Growth
BOCA RATON, FL, February 2007 - Lexington International LLC is proud to announce the landmark achievement of US Food & Drug Administration (FDA) clearance for their medical laser device, the Lexington LaserComb®. Through years of extensive research and clinical studies in the science of hair growth, Lexington has developed an affordable and convenient, hand-held laser device, now clinically proven to promote hair growth in males with androgenetic alopecia (Norwood IIA to V with Fitzpatrick skin types I to IV).
